Why does Ebay do this 'integrated' logistics thing anyway? It was never needed in the past.
Now Ebay also manages all seller payments (at least here in Australia) so many small business and individual sellers get crippled by fees and charges levied to sell things on Ebay. I stopped trying to be a small business operator a lot of years ago (mid-2000's) when Ebay first began jacking up fees/charges to sellers. Starting to charge a fee on postage and attempting to force sellers to offer 'free postage' ruined it for me.
I've bought a lot of stuff (mostly car parts) from the USA and the GSP works just fine. Fedex is the carrier used for the international leg and the 'last mile' delivery is normally done by Australia Post.
